Hi IBELEAF,
Since you’re in a vehicle that is qualified by The EV Project, you are still eligible to participant in the project and maintain your Blink EVSE. We would appreciate if you reached out to our Support Center so they can note your change in vehicle type. This is important because we track Leaf data and Volt data separately.
